This initial week of practice, I have begun to create small
material investigations. I have started quite basic, layering orange resin over
concrete. I was unable to get hold of square moulds, and so instead used round
ice cube trays to cast. This defeats the point of my cube concept, however was
good practice for testing materials. The feedback from my group tutorial on 3rd October was positive and
the resin samples caused curiosity. The group suggested that I look into using
a wider variation of materials to sample with. I could also swap expensive
materials such as the resin, with cheaper alternatives like jelly. Jelly has
different properties in terms of consistency but creates a translucent effect,
which could lead to fascinating outcomes. I need to explore my experimentation
in relation to my materials, processes and shapes.
